Got out for the low tide with the Excal Sword for another hunt at Iron Beach, where I spent a couple hours up on the slope working a small target rich area on a very windy day...50 mph gusts swirling sand all around, keeping the curious away while I was digging all but the iron and buried aluminum cans that are everywhere. Here is the scrap. Notice it's mostly older pre Felix penny stuff...and there's no love for steel crown caps with a Excal as there is with the almighty Equinox:lol: Included is a swim buckle/snap, brass end from a pocketknife and the vintage rifle headstamp is a 30-40 Krag, marked Rem/UMC 30 USA better stuff including $4.01 in clad, 6 wheats, Buffalo and 2 silvers, tiny religious medallion, brooch and a cool old VW Bug...plastic with aluminum wheels 1920 Buffalo, unknown Merc and a 1953 Rosie, silvers #59 and #60... No problem hearing targets in the wind with the red headphones on the old Sword...too bad it wasn't high tide at the right time because the waves today would have chewed at the slope some more:yes: That's all for this outing so thanks for the looks, see you after the next and Happy Hunting!
